Roman Anthony went yard off the bench for the Boston Red Sox on Wednesday.

Alex Cora omitted Anthony from the starting lineup following Tuesday's four-strikeout game. In the ninth inning, the manager had the outfielder pinch-hit for second baseman Isiah Kiner-Falefa. Anthony responded by taking Astros closer Bryan Abreu deep for a solo home run, his first of the 2026 season.

The 21-year-old then fell into a slump, going 1-for-17 with 10 strikeouts in four straight Red Sox losses. Perhaps it's a reality check for those anticipating an MVP campaign in 2026, but it's also far too early to draw any meaningful conclusions.
